G-quadruplex formation on specific surface-exposed regions of the human ribosomal RNA
2018-10-05
Abstract excerpt
<h4>ABSTRACT</h4> Profound similarities and critical differences mark ribosomes across phylogeny. The ribosomal core, approximated by the prokaryotic ribosome, is universal, yet mammalian ribosomes are nearly twice as large as those of prokaryotes.
